The position is responsible for inspecting and testing vehicles following Commercial Tire standards; completing preventive maintenance such as oil changes, tire rotation and changes, wheel balancing, replacing filters, and fluid exchanges.

  • Completed vehicle inspection every time and communicates to the front counter the items that may need to be repaired, before the car leaves the shop.
  • Consistently inspect and recommend needed repairs and/or services using the vehicles inspection report.
  • Able to perform vehicle alignments according to manufacturers specifications.
  • Perform vehicle fluid exchanges.
  • Evaluate brake condition and recommend repair.
  • Change, repair, balance, and replace tires ensuring proper torqueing on all jobs.
